C'mon, now there's a ton of em out there! My votes go to:

the roadside baitshop/deli/gas station in New Peoria, between Hillsboro and Whitney. Got Lemon meringue and coconut creme pies that would put your granma to shame!

The diner at Twin Oaks Cove on 287 on Richland Chambers! Man, the apple, in season peach,the lemon meringue and coconut and banana, and chocolate pies will bring tears of joy to your eyes!!!!!!!!!


SOME KINDA GOOD!

The locally grown cherries, and apples used in the pies sold at the General Store on the main drag in Cloudcroft New Mexico will inspire you to stop at the roadside stands in High Rolls, NM on the way back to Alamogordo and buy a case of apples and a few baskets of cherries!! Hands down....The Koffee Kup up 281 between Stephenville and Hamilton in Hico. They make a Strawberry pie that makes you forget about everything else! All their meringue pies are piled really high. Great place and the best pies I've ever had!

I always stop at Franks in Schulenburg on I-10 when I'm going to SA for a great piece of pie.....I'm told that a lady bakes them daily at her house and brings them to the diner. Every now and then I will stop on a return trip and bring one home.
